Understanding Consumer Preferences in the Beverage Market

The beverage industry is dynamic, with consumer preferences constantly evolving. For tea suppliers, staying ahead of these trends is crucial in maintaining a competitive edge in the B2B landscape. This article explores how suppliers can adapt to these changes effectively.

Health Trends and Functional Beverages

Today's consumers are more health-conscious than ever, seeking beverages that offer health benefits. Suppliers should focus on developing functional tea products that cater to this demand. This includes herbal teas, detox blends, and teas infused with superfoods. Highlighting the health benefits of these products can attract a dedicated customer base.

The Shift Towards Sustainability

Sustainability is a major concern for modern consumers, influencing purchasing decisions. Tea suppliers must prioritize eco-friendly practices and transparent sourcing to appeal to environmentally conscious buyers. Certifications such as organic or Fair Trade can enhance credibility and attract new clients.

Premiumization and Quality Focus

Another trend is the premiumization of beverages. Consumers are willing to pay more for high-quality products. Suppliers should focus on sourcing premium teas, emphasizing unique flavors and artisanal production methods. Marketing these qualities can enhance brand perception and justify higher price points.

Leveraging Digital Platforms

As e-commerce continues to grow, leveraging digital platforms for marketing and sales is vital. Tea suppliers should invest in online presence through a user-friendly website and active social media engagement. Offering online ordering and promotions can attract and retain customers who prefer the convenience of digital shopping.

Engaging with Consumers

Engaging with consumers through feedback and interaction is essential. Utilizing surveys, social media polls, and direct communication can help suppliers understand changing preferences and adapt products accordingly. Fostering a community around the brand can enhance customer loyalty.

Conclusion

Adapting to changing consumer preferences is crucial for tea suppliers in the beverage industry. By focusing on health, sustainability, quality, and digital engagement, suppliers can strengthen their B2B presence and position themselves for sustained growth in a competitive market.
